NEW COMMERCIAL ARM FOR QUEENSTOWN REAL ESTATE

Queenstown’s booming commercial property sector has prompted one of the area’s most longstanding real estate companies to set up its first commercial arm of the business.

Based in Queenstown and covering Central Otago, Harcourts Highland Real Estate Group has announced the appointment of Queenstown local Nick Lambert to its team.

Lambert spent 10 years from 1997 working in a range of hotel general manager and business roles in Queenstown before heading to Nelson where he spent more than six years selling commercial real estate in the top of the South Island.

He returned to Queenstown last year and is “delighted” to be joining the Highland Real Estate Group.

“We absolutely loved our time in Queenstown and it’s a delight to be back, especially at a time when the region is growing at a fast pace and business is booming.”

He comes to Harcourts with a wealth of knowledge and experience as a former CEO of the Queenstown Chamber of Commerce, and a hotel management background that includes working as general manager for seven hotels in Sydney, Wellington and Queenstown.

Fifteen years ago he established a tourism and leisure consultancy specialising in concept analysis, strategic planning, sales and marketing, financial analysis and ongoing management. He has also been a company director.

“Having operated my own business, specialising in everything from start-ups to managing established companies with multi-million-dollar turnovers, I really understand business,” he said.

“I loved working in commercial real estate during my time in Nelson so the opportunity to work here with the Harcourts team is just perfect.

“It’s a role to which I can bring all my experience and knowledge, combined with enthusiasm and passion. I’m looking forward to working the areas of tourism, business, commercial and hospitality, sales and leasing.”
